Common inflammation in the joints can cause common symptoms such as pain, swelling, and a deep throbbing or aching. This can happen from a sports-related injury or strain. Nearly all sports injuries cause swelling, and this can usually be seen with the naked eye. Pain, redness and heat may also arise at the site of the injury (usually the knee, elbow, wrist, finger, groin or ankle). Swelling inside a joint will likely cause pain, stiffness, and may produce a clicking sound as the tendons snap over one another after having been pushed into a new position from the swelling. A lot can be done to support healthy joints and cartilage in the body and avoid injury. Try to be in good physical condition when you take part in a particular sport. This means that you are not injured already - never exert a previously injured joint until it has healed completely. Follow all the correct procedures when it comes to warming up and cooling down and stretching. If the sport requires it, wear protective gear and know the rules and regulations of the activity. Always know when to quit – if you feel any pain or inflammation, STOP immediately and rest. Do not push past joint pain, as far more serious damage may occur.
